你查询的IP:[118.224.233.132]  地理位置:中国–北京–北京

最新查询118.66.237.65 124.126.78.229 220.248.7.0 119.58.157.177 118.180.171.10 203.94.194.122 59.191.50.187 121.201.90.229 221.198.243.12 116.52.141.24 118.224.233.132 116.128.190.44 119.2.128.224 116.90.184.104 116.214.128.154 116.8.186.50 125.171.36.230 59.172.126.163 117.80.129.65 202.179.240.38 203.128.32.156 120.192.48.80 59.107.97.124 202.192.247.2 202.14.88.140 203.174.7.239 119.19.228.249 117.53.176.108 210.14.128.245 120.48.62.149 220.242.203.246 123.108.208.47